Movie Review


He Got Game is one of my favorite movies of all time. I pretty much like all Spike Lee joints and this one was no different. The main characters of the movie were Denzel Washington and Ray Allen. Jesus Shuttlesworth (Ray Allen) was pushed to be a basketball player by his father Jake Shuttlesworth (Denzel Washington) ever since he was born. After Jake murdered his wife and went to prison Jesus hated him. When Jesus becomes a great high school basketball player about to go to college, Jake is let out of jail and is told that he has a week to convince his son to sign the letter of intent to play at the school of the governor's choice. If he completes the job he will be let out of prison early. This is one of my favorites because basketball is my favorite sport and it shows what it is like to be one of the top high school prospects in the country. It is a very interesting story to see what Jesus will decide to do, if he will listen to his father or do something else.
